What Makes Co Enzyme Q10 Powder Unique
This benzoquinone compound dissolves in fat and is called ubiquinone in the scientific world. It is an essential part of making ATP in mitochondria. In contrast to capsule or oil forms, the powder form offers clear benefits for industrial formulation flexibility. The high-purity extraction, which is usually done through natural microbial fermentation with organisms like Rhodobacter sphaeroides, gives it a yellow to orange crystalline look. The all-trans isomer structure, which is found in top types that meet USP, EP, and JP standards, makes sure that the biological activity is the same as what our bodies naturally make. This is very important when making pharmaceutical-grade products because consistency has a direct effect on how well they work in the body.
Core Benefits Driving Market Adoption
The compound has two uses that make it very useful in many fields. As a necessary part of electron transport chains, it helps cells use energy, especially heart and muscle areas that need a lot of energy. At the same time, its strong antioxidant properties fight free radicals and protect lipid membranes from damage caused by oxidation. These traits solve important problems in the process of making products. Cardiovascular health products use it to give you more energy, and cosmetic companies use it to fight aging by protecting collagen and strengthening the skin barrier. Its versatility is the reason why demand keeps going up in many areas.
Industrial Applications and Formulation Considerations
Coenzyme Q10 is added by companies that make vitamins to energy drinks that are meant to improve physical performance and metabolic health. The food and drink business is using water-soluble beadlet forms in functional drinks more and more. However, because the chemical is lipophilic, it needs special technologies to dissolve. Personal care formulators like how stable it is when used on the skin, especially when microencapsulated to stop photodegradation. Pharmaceutical companies use materials that are safe for use in medicines and health goods that keep you healthy. For example, the particle size distribution is important for making tablets work well, the moisture content is important for stability, and the leftover liquid levels are important for safety. Knowing these details helps procurement teams set requirements that are in line with what can be made and how well the final product should work.

Organic Versus Synthetic Sourcing Considerations
Material that comes from fermentation makes up most of the quality segment. It makes natural-origin claims that meet clean-label requirements. This biotechnological method produces more pure trans-isomers than synthetic chemical methods and doesn't use any petrochemical starting materials. Some sellers have organic-certified choices, but they are still hard to find and cost more because they are positioned as a niche product. Synthetic versions might have cis-isomer contamination, which would make biological effectiveness lower and could lead to regulatory scrutiny in strict markets. When evaluating suppliers, ask for detailed records of the manufacturing process. Learn more about fermentation materials, purification processes, and isomer testing methods than just looking at certificates. These technical details are a much better way to find out about a product's real quality than marketing materials.

What quality factors matter most when sourcing coenzyme Q10 powder?
Focus on making sure the all-trans isomer is pure by using HPLC testing, since this structure determines biological activity. To make sure that claims of natural origin are true and that the isomer profiles are better, make sure that the production method is fermentation-based rather than synthetic. Check to see if the particle size distribution fits the needs of your industrial tools and formulation. To make sure safety rules are followed, ask for heavy metal and leftover solvent tests. Supplier certifications like GMP, ISO, and HACCP show that quality management is done in a planned way.

What safety considerations apply to commercial coenzyme Q10 products?
At the recommended doses, coenzyme Q10 has great safety profiles, with no major side effects reported in clinical literature. At high doses, mild stomach pain happens very rarely. Make sure the goods follow the recommended maximum daily dose for your area, which is usually between 100 and 200 mg for supplements. Think about possible interactions with blood thinners that would require the right labeling. If you are targeting sensitive groups, make sure the product is allergen-free. When stability tests are done correctly, they stop degradation that could lower effectiveness without putting people at risk.
